The Young Marines is a youth education and service program for boys and girls, ages 8 through completion of high school.
The Young Marines promote the mental, moral, and physical development of its members. The program focuses on character building, leadership, and promoting a healthy, drug-free lifestyle. The program emphasizes academic excellence, physical fitness, discipline, respect and personal responsibility. Young Marines learn new skills and ribbons in subjects like CPR, swimming, map reading, first aid, drug prevention, academic achievement, music, conservation, community service, physical fitness, military drill and much more.
Young Marines also earn rank based on their level of maturity and as experience in the program increases. As their rank increases, their level of responsibility increases as well.
The Young Marines is the focal point for the U.S. Marine Corps youth Drug Demand Reduction efforts.
